Incorporating anthropogenic thresholds to improve understanding of cumulative effects on seagrass beds

Cumulative human impact analysis is a promising management tool to estimate the impacts of stressors on ecosystems caused by multiple human activities. However, connecting cumulative impact scores to actual ecosystem change at appropriate spatial scales remains challenging. Here, we calculated cumul...
